php输出多选框内容(php获取多选框的值)

发布时间:2022-11-15

本文目录一览:

  1. PHP 如何输出html中复选框的值
  2. php怎么接受html页面中多选框的数值,并输出,急求
  3. php多选框数据处理问题
  4. 你好,PHP中怎样实现提取多选框的多个post值并将其执行后得到的数据全部显示在HTML页面
  5. php怎么接受html页面中多选框的数值,并输出?
  6. php提交多选框

PHP 如何输出html中复选框的值

用PHP输出样式一般不是好的做法,PHP擅长后台逻辑数据处理,前台一般交与js与css控制 非得想用php输出复选框的话,代码如下:

$tmpArr["brand"] = "brand";
$tmpArr["service"] = "good service";
$tmpArr["easy"] = "easy to get";
$tmpArr["advertise"] = "advertise";
echo "<h5>why choose us:</h5>";
echo "<select name=\"choose\" multiple>";
foreach ($tmpArr as $key => $value) {
    echo "<option value=\"$value\">$key</option>";
}
echo "</select>";

异步处理的话用ajax 新增表格的用jQuery插件吧,容易的多,见jQuery的append

php怎么接受html页面中多选框的数值,并输出,急求

多选框命名的时候 最好以数组的形式命名 如:

<input name="ids[]" value="1">
<input name="ids[]" value="2">

那么接收的时候 就会以数组的形式接收

var_dump($_POST['ids']);

php多选框数据处理问题

你要在复选框的Name值指定成数组方式例如:list[ ];后台直接接收Name的值list不需要加[ ];

你好,PHP中怎样实现提取多选框的多个post值并将其执行后得到的数据全部显示在HTML页面

<input type="checkbox" name="option[]" value="1"> 选项1
<input type="checkbox" name="option[]" value="2"> 选项2
<input type="checkbox" name="option[]" value="3"> 选项3

这些放在表单中一起提交,php服务端接收到的是一个数组,可以便利处理数据。

<?php
$option = $_POST['option'];
// option 就是提交上来的value值了,存在数据库,或者直接遍历输出html值
?>

看阁下的问题其实比较疑惑的,有点不清楚,碰到问题自己试着调试一下,多试试就解决了,不懂再问吧

php怎么接受html页面中多选框的数值,并输出?

多选框命名的时候 最好以数组的形式命名 如:

<input name="ids[]" value="1">
<input name="ids[]" value="2">

那么接收的时候 就会以数组的形式接收

var_dump($_POST['ids'])

php提交多选框

<form method="post">
    <input type="checkbox" name="tn[]" value="1" />
    <input type="checkbox" name="tn[]" value="2" />
    <input type="checkbox" name="tn[]" value="3" />
    <input type="submit" value="submit" />
</form>

php不像aspx 同名的提交过去会自动以数组来处理,只好在input的name上改一下了。